Re: 2001 Honda Accord EX V6
39,400 miles! Good find.
Honda says to change the timing belt every 110,000 miles or every 7 years. I assume they put a year date on them because they can rot. Considering yours sat a lot it may have rotted. If you have the money I would recommend changing it (better safe than sorry). Also, even though they only have 40K miles on them it would be cheap insurance to change the tensioner and waterpump while you're in there.
